"A graphic but powerful reminder of the horrors of that day--and the horrors that the first responders have faced ever since." --Booklist

Twenty-five years after the attacks that shook the nation, discover the untold story of an American hero who proved that one person can turn trauma into heroic action--from the wounded construction worker who became a relentless champion of the 9/11 responders.

On September 11th, 2001, John Feal rushed to Ground Zero to assist with the recovery and cleanup in the aftermath of the terrorist attack. 96 hours later, his destiny was forged by steel when an 8,000-pound beam crushed his left foot. As he adjusted to a partial amputation and went broke paying medical bills, he watched his fellow responders suffer and die from cancer and other ailments caused by the dust in the air they were told was safe to breathe.

Forgotten by a broken healthcare system and lawmakers who had promised to #NeverForget, Feal knew it was time to fight.

Now, in I Will Follow You Anywhere, he shares his "recipe" for getting things done. Accompanied by stories from his fellow responders in their own words, Feal lays out his rogue approach to the ground game of representative government, empowering readers in all walks of life to take on the system and win.

While working to get the 9/11 Victim Compensation Fund and healthcare bill passed, Feal caught the attention of comedian Jon Stewart, who joined the cause and became a valuable ally and dear friend. In 2019, Stewart's testimony before Congress went viral, placing a much-needed spotlight on the frustration and grief of those long abandoned by their government--and the bill was finally signed into law. In the years since, Feal, Stewart, and his team have championed the PACT Act for veterans exposed to burn pits and lent their expertise to other worthy causes.

John is now a "hired gun" for activists fighting to get legislation passed. With I Will Follow You Anywhere, he shares his hard-won wisdom and expert strategies that will enable underdogs everywhere to stand up against a mighty system.

About the Author
John Feal is a native New Yorker and Army veteran who worked as a demolition supervisor at Ground Zero until a disabling injury five days into the cleanup. He lobbied Congress to pass the James Zadroga 9/11 Health and Compensation Act of 2010, which he fought to defend and expand in 2015 and 2019 with the help of dozens of his fellow 9/11 responders, post-9/11 illness survivors, and comedian Jon Stewart. He has since gone on to pass 19 pieces of legislation and is working on number 20.

Through the FealGood Foundation, he continues to advocate for the health needs of first responders nationwide. His appearance on Fox News with Jon Stewart has gone viral. John has spoken at the 9/11 Memorial Museum, Princeton University, and Quinnipiac University in Connecticut. His story has been covered by Vanity Fair, NPR, The Daily Beast, The Wall Street Journal, and all major news networks, and in two documentaries.

John is a Pat Tilman Foundation honoree, a recipient of the New York State Liberty Award and the New York State Medal of Honor for Civilians, the founder and chairman of the 9/11 Responders Remembered Park, and a kidney donor.

Charles Daly is the coauthor of Make Peace or Die: A Life of Service, Leadership, and Nightmares, which has been featured on Jocko Podcast. He has worked as a developmental editor on bestselling military memoirs, including From Lawyer to Warrior and Civil: Life After the Foreign Legion. His work has appeared in The Boston Globe, We Are the Mighty, Kokatat, and Thought Catalog. Charlie lives in a cottage on the west coast of Ireland with his wife, a Swiss crime novelist; their baby boy; and a black cat. He serves as a maritime first responder on his local lifeboat.
